引言
随着互联网技术的飞速发展,数据已成为现代社会最重要的资源之一。云计算作为一种新兴的计算模式,正逐渐成为数据处理的核心驱动力。本文将深入探讨云计算在数据处理领域的应用,分析其优势与挑战,并展望其未来发展趋势。
云计算概述
定义
云计算是一种基于互联网的计算模式,通过虚拟化技术将计算资源(如服务器、存储、网络等)整合成一个统一的资源池,用户可以根据需求按需获取和使用。
分类
云计算主要分为以下三种类型:
- 公有云:由第三方云服务提供商运营,向公众提供云服务。
- 私有云:企业或组织自行建设,用于内部业务需求。
- 混合云:结合公有云和私有云的优势,满足不同场景的需求。
云计算在数据处理中的应用
数据存储
云计算提供了海量、高可用性的存储资源,如Amazon S3、Google Cloud Storage等。这些存储服务具有以下特点:
- 高可靠性:数据自动备份,防止数据丢失。
- 可扩展性:存储容量可按需扩展,满足不同规模的数据需求。
- 安全性:提供多种数据加密和访问控制机制。
数据处理
云计算平台提供了丰富的数据处理工具,如Hadoop、Spark等。这些工具具有以下优势:
- 分布式计算:将数据分散存储在多个节点上,提高数据处理速度。
- 可扩展性:处理能力可按需扩展,满足大规模数据处理需求。
- 易于使用:提供可视化界面和API接口,方便用户使用。
数据分析
云计算平台提供了多种数据分析工具,如Google BigQuery、Amazon Redshift等。这些工具具有以下特点:
- 实时分析:支持实时数据处理和分析。
- 机器学习:提供机器学习算法和模型,助力企业进行数据挖掘。
- 可视化:提供数据可视化工具,方便用户理解数据。
云计算在数据处理中的优势
成本效益
云计算按需付费,用户只需为实际使用的资源付费,降低了企业成本。
弹性伸缩
云计算平台可根据用户需求自动调整资源,满足不同规模的数据处理需求。
高可用性
云计算平台具有高可靠性,可保证数据的安全性和稳定性。
开放性
云计算平台支持多种编程语言和工具,方便用户进行开发和集成。
云计算在数据处理中的挑战
数据安全与隐私
云计算平台涉及大量敏感数据,如何保障数据安全和用户隐私是一个重要问题。
网络延迟
云计算平台的数据中心可能分布在不同的地理位置,用户在访问数据时可能会遇到网络延迟。
技术复杂性
云计算技术较为复杂,需要专业的技术团队进行维护和管理。
未来发展趋势
自动化与智能化
云计算平台将不断优化自动化和智能化功能,降低用户使用门槛。
跨界融合
云计算将与其他领域(如物联网、人工智能等)进行融合,推动产业发展。
数据治理
随着数据量的不断增长,数据治理将成为云计算领域的重要议题。
总结
云计算为数据处理带来了前所未有的机遇和挑战。随着技术的不断发展和创新,云计算在数据处理领域的应用将更加广泛,为人类社会创造更多价值。
